Curriculum structure
First year lays a solid foundation in core principles, diving into Management, Accounting and Financial Statement Analysis to understand how businesses operate financially, alongside Microeconomics and Macroeconomics and Economic History to grasp market dynamics and global economic evolution. You'll also tackle General and Applied Mathematics and Statistics, building the quantitative toolkit needed to analyze data confidently, while getting hands-on with Computer Science and two EU languages for practical, international readiness.
Second year shifts toward specialized business applications, where courses like Business Strategy and Corporate Finance teach you to craft strategies for international firms, complemented by Marketing and Organization Theory to master customer engagement and team dynamics in global settings. You'll explore Financial Markets and Institutions, Introduction to the Legal System, and Comparative Business and European Law, gaining insights into regulatory landscapes that shape cross-border operations, all while honing inferential skills for smarter decision-making.
Third year emphasizes advanced international focus, with Technology and Innovation Management and Public Management preparing you to drive innovation in complex global firms, plus European Economic Policy and International Macroeconomics to analyze policy impacts on trade and growth. The capstone integrates everything through strategy analysis and a final project, sharpening your ability to judge real-world scenarios autonomously.
Focus areas: International business management, corporate strategy for global firms, economic policy, innovation, and quantitative analysis in multicultural contexts.
Learning outcomes: You'll gain deep knowledge in business principles, economics, finance, law, math/stats, and programming; develop communication skills (written summaries, oral presentations); and learn to make autonomous judgments using data for international management challenges.

At Bocconi University, the BSc in International Economics and Management stands out for its strong focus on experiential learning, where you'll build real-world skills through hands-on application of theories in international business contexts. Students regularly apply classroom knowledge "on the field," with high satisfaction rates—90.4% of graduates report strong ability to do so—and many complete internships and study abroad experiences that directly boost job placement. You'll have access to Bocconi's innovative teaching methods tailored to this program, including practical elements like case studies, international exposure, and tools for global management, all within top-tier facilities designed for economics and management students.
This practical edge comes through specific program features and resources like these:
- Internships: Mandatory or elective opportunities during your studies, with 82.5% of graduates one year out confirming they facilitated job market entry; many alumni highlight their value for real-world application.
- Study abroad and international exchanges: Extensive options through the program's International Opportunities, including exchanges with top foreign universities, praised for building global soft skills and exposure—exchange programs are noted as a key strength by graduates.
- Group projects and case studies: Integrated into the curriculum for managerial topics like marketing, organization, and technology; alumni appreciate useful case studies, though some note desire for more—Bocconi's innovative methods emphasize discussion and application.
- Excel and quantitative tools: Practical classes build skills in Excel and financial modeling, addressing key areas like international business knowledge; feedback shows these hands-on elements prepare you for global roles.
- Bocconi libraries and research support: State-of-the-art libraries with resources for economics and management research, supporting your projects and thesis work.

Graduates of the BSc in International Economics and Management go on to thrive in global business environments and highly competitive academic paths. You’ll be prepared for diverse early-career roles in international firms and organizations, and you’ll also build a strong foundation for advanced graduate studies. This degree equips you with analytical, managerial, and intercultural skills that employers value, giving you long-term career flexibility and recognition.
Career Pathways You Could Pursue After Graduation
• Junior Business Analyst / Management Trainee – supporting planning, control, finance, and strategy teams in multinational companies.
• Consulting Analyst – working with consulting firms that value problem-solving and international business insights.
• Marketing & International Sales Associate – helping global brands expand in diverse markets.
• Economic Research or Policy Assistant – at institutions that monitor international economic trends.
Support and Services to Help You Get There:
• Bocconi Career Services – career counselling, on-campus recruiting events, employer meetings, and workshops, including access to the JobGate internship and job portal and career fairs with hundreds of employers.
• Strong Employer Network – partnerships and recruiting relationships across sectors, from finance and consulting to multinational corporations and institutions worldwide.
• Bocconi Alumni Network – over 140,000 alumni in global roles who can guide you and help open doors throughout your career.
• B4i – Bocconi for Innovation – an incubator that supports entrepreneurial graduates launching startups or innovative projects.
Employment Outcomes & Recognition:
• Many students enter the job market directly after graduation in business functions where companies value international insight and analytical skills.
• Bocconi’s international reputation as one of Europe’s leading universities for business and economics enhances your degree’s long-term value worldwide.
Further Academic Progression: After finishing this bachelor’s degree, you can continue your studies with highly respected graduate options:
• MSc in Economics and Management at Bocconi or other top institutions in Europe and beyond – further sharpening your analytical and managerial expertise.
• Specialized Master’s Programs in areas such as finance, strategy, data analytics, or international management – broadening your career scope.
• Double Degree and Exchange Opportunities during your undergraduate years – some routes let you earn degrees from partner universities, including prestigious schools like Peking University’s Guanghua School of Management – setting you up for truly global credentials.
